Only refresh current instance service key

This commit is contained in:
Evan Cordell 2016-04-29 11:20:30 -05:00 committed by Jimmy Zelinskie
parent a6f6a114c2
commit 489752a0b7
3 changed files with 14 additions and 19 deletions

View file

@ -45,6 +45,10 @@ def create_quay_service_key():
expiration = timedelta(minutes=minutes_until_expiration)
quay_key, key_id = generate_key('quay', get_audience(), datetime.now() + expiration)
with open('/conf/quay.kid', mode='w') as f:
f.truncate(0)
f.write(key_id)
with open('/conf/quay.pem', mode='w') as f:
f.truncate(0)
f.write(quay_key.exportKey())